본문 바로가기

Study/linux

Apache 웹서버 실행하기

https://opentutorials.org/course/2598/14446

 

웹서버 (아파치) - 생활코딩

수업소개 이번 수업에서는 서버의 구체적인 사례로서 웹서버 그 중에서 아파치 웹서버를 설치하고 운영하는 방법에 대해서 알아봅니다.  수업 강의 1 강의 2 강의 3 강의 4

opentutorials.org

 

ip주소 알아내는 방법 2가지:

    1. ifconfig

    2. ip addr

 

아파치 실행하기:

apt-get apache2

service apache2 start

service apache2 stop

 

아파치 실행되는 중인지 확인하기:

    1. 웹브라우저에서 ip주소 입력해서 들어가기

    2. 웹브라우저에서 localhost 입력해서 들어가기

    3. 웹브라우저에서 127.0.0.1 입력해서 들어가기

 

실행중인 프로세스 확인하기 (작업관리자)

    1. top 명령어

    2. htop 명령어 (추천!)

 

아파치 설정파일 저장 위치:

 /etc/apache2/apache2.conf

 

아파치 기본 index.html 저장 위치:

/var/www/html (DocumentRoot)

이 위치는 apache2/apache2.conf에서 IncludeOptional ~~~로 저장된 주소에서 찾을 수 있다.

 

기본 log저장 위치:

${APACHE_LOG_DIR}/error.log (= /var/log/apache2/error.log)

${APACHE_LOG_DIR}/access.log (= /var/log/apache2/access.log)

 

이 위치도 /etc/apache2/apache2.conf에서 찾을 수 있다.

 

tail /var/log/apache2/access.log라고 하면 로그의 맨 끝값만 출력.

tail -f/var/log/apache2/access.log ; 실시간으로 끝에 추가되는 정보를 출력하는 옵션. 편리!!!